Cost of Living & Affordability — Middletown leads
Source: City Stats Index / HUDMiddletown scores 84.1 on the transportation index (100 = national avg) vs 97.5 in Hamilton. Middletown has a living wage (1 adult) of $40,251 vs $40,893 in Hamilton. Middletown has a living wage (family of 4) of $95,138 vs $96,655 in Hamilton.

Housing Market — Hamilton leads
Source: U.S. Census Bureau ACSMiddletown has a vacancy rate of 7.6% compared to 9.1% in Hamilton. Hamilton has a median property tax of $1,696 vs $1,944 in Middletown (15% lower). Hamilton has a median home value of $152,300 vs $148,300 in Middletown.

Crime & Safety — Hamilton leads
Source: FBI UCRHamilton has a burglary rate (per 1k) of 0.21 compared to 3.23 in Middletown. Hamilton has a assault rate (per 1k) of 0.21 compared to 1.58 in Middletown. Hamilton has a violent crime rate (per 1k) of 0.32 compared to 1.93 in Middletown.
